Malin Head vs Gedaref/ Azaza Climate & Distance Between

Sudan flag
  • The distance between Malin Head, Ireland and Gedaref/ Azaza, Sudan is approximately 5,872 km or 3,649 mi.
  • To reach Malin Head in this distance one would set out from Gedaref/ Azaza bearing 331°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Malin Head bearing 304.3° or NW .
  • Malin Head has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Gedaref/ Azaza has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
  • Malin Head is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Gedaref/ Azaza is in or near the tropical very dry for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 19.3 °C (34.7°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.8 °C (3.2°F) more in Malin Head.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 457.3 mm (18 in) more which is equivalent to 457.3 l/m² (11.22 US gal/ft²) or 4,573,000 l/ha (488,884 US gal/ac) more. About 1 3/4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 37.5° lower in Malin Head than in Gedaref/ Azaza.
